This Android car stereo is designed specifically for Honda Civic models from 2016 to 2021, making it a solid option if you want a seamless fit without compatibility worries. It features a large 9-inch touchscreen with a sharp 1280x800 resolution, offering clear visuals that are especially helpful when using the included backup camera for parking. Running on the latest Android 14 with an octa-core processor and 6GB of RAM, it feels smooth and responsive, allowing you to download apps and run them without lag. Wireless CarPlay and Android Auto support lets you easily connect your smartphone, while Bluetooth 5.4 delivers reliable hands-free calling and music streaming. The voice control feature adds convenience by enabling you to use Siri or Google Assistant without taking your hands off the wheel. Audio quality is enhanced by a 32-band equalizer, subwoofer support, and Hi-Fi sound technology, so your music sounds rich and customizable.

Installation is relatively straightforward with a plug-and-play design, and it supports your car’s original steering wheel controls for safer operation while driving. GPS navigation comes preloaded with worldwide maps, so you’re set for trips without needing a separate device. A rear view camera is included, boosting safety during reversing. Some users might find the 9-inch screen size a bit large depending on personal preference or dashboard space. Additionally, new users might require some time to get accustomed to the Android interface and features. Although the audio options are good, optimal sound may require tuning to match your car’s acoustics. This stereo is an excellent choice if you want a modern, feature-rich upgrade that fits well in your Honda Civic and improves connectivity, navigation, and entertainment on the road.

Buying Guide for the Best Android Car Stereo For Honda Civic 2016 2019

Choosing the right Android car stereo for your Honda Civic (2016-2019) can significantly enhance your driving experience by providing better connectivity, entertainment, and navigation options. To make an informed decision, it's important to understand the key specifications and features that will best suit your needs and preferences.
Screen SizeThe screen size of an Android car stereo is crucial as it affects visibility and ease of use. Typically, screen sizes range from 6 inches to 10 inches. Smaller screens (6-7 inches) are more compact and may fit better in cars with limited dashboard space, while larger screens (8-10 inches) offer better visibility and a more immersive experience. Consider your dashboard space and how much you value a larger display when choosing the screen size.
ResolutionResolution refers to the clarity and sharpness of the display. Higher resolution screens (e.g., 1024x600 or 1280x720) provide clearer and more detailed images, which is important for navigation and media playback. If you frequently use your stereo for watching videos or using navigation apps, opting for a higher resolution can enhance your experience. For basic use, a lower resolution may suffice.
Operating System VersionThe version of the Android operating system on the car stereo determines the compatibility with apps and features. Newer versions (e.g., Android 10 or 11) offer better performance, security, and access to the latest apps. If you want the latest features and app compatibility, choose a stereo with a newer Android version. Older versions may be more affordable but could lack some modern functionalities.
Connectivity OptionsConnectivity options such as Bluetooth, Wi-Fi, and USB ports are essential for integrating your smartphone and other devices with the car stereo. Bluetooth allows hands-free calling and audio streaming, Wi-Fi enables internet access for apps and updates, and USB ports are useful for charging devices and playing media. Consider which connectivity options are most important for your daily use and ensure the stereo supports them.
GPS NavigationBuilt-in GPS navigation is a valuable feature for drivers who frequently travel or explore new areas. It provides real-time directions and traffic updates without relying on your smartphone. If navigation is a priority for you, look for a stereo with reliable GPS functionality. Some models also offer offline maps, which can be useful in areas with poor internet connectivity.
Audio QualityAudio quality is determined by the stereo's sound processing capabilities and output power. Higher wattage and advanced sound processing features (e.g., equalizers, DSP) can significantly improve the listening experience. If you are an audiophile or enjoy high-quality sound, prioritize models with superior audio specifications. For casual listeners, standard audio quality may be sufficient.
Compatibility with Honda CivicEnsuring the car stereo is compatible with your Honda Civic (2016-2019) is crucial for a seamless installation. Compatibility includes fitting the dashboard, connecting to existing wiring, and integrating with car controls (e.g., steering wheel buttons). Look for stereos specifically designed for your car model or those that offer universal compatibility with appropriate installation kits.
User InterfaceThe user interface of the car stereo affects how easily you can navigate through menus and settings. A responsive and intuitive interface enhances usability, especially while driving. Touchscreen interfaces with customizable home screens and voice control options can make operation more convenient. Consider how user-friendly the interface is and whether it meets your preferences for ease of use.
